I grow Castor Beans just about every year. Yes, they do get relatively large. On average mine grow to between 5 and 8 feet tall and 3 to 4 feet wide depending on the cultivar. You can plant them in pretty much any sunny location where they will have room to grow without shading your other sun loving plants. They're also very easy and don't require a lot of care - my kind of plant :-)

One thing you should be aware of is that they are extremely poisonous, and the seedheads are rather pretty, so they could be attractive to children. So if you've got young kids around who might be tempted to pick the pretty seeds, you're best off not planting these.

Castor Beans are the source of the very deadly poison ricin - just so you know...
